Franklin Delano Roosevelt: A Reading … WebJan 17, 2024 · Goodreads 1943: 'The Robe' by Lloyd C. Douglas "The Robe" is a historical novel about the crucifixion of Jesus based on Lloyd C. Douglas' career as a minister. He was inspired to write the story after receiving a letter from a fan asking him what he thought had happened to Jesus' clothing after he was crucified.
